- Lifts at Pellbrook Tower are serviced every Saturday, 08:00–13:00. Cars 1 and 2 go offline in turn; Car 3 stays live for goods only. Post the notice boards by Friday close. New starters on weekend cover: do not reset lift faults yourself — call the duty engineer and log the time. Stairwell doors stay unlocked during maintenance windows. Check the motor room is secured once engineers sign out. The motor room door takes the code below.

door code, hahop-bawif: bdg-B-76

14:32 — Parcel-tracking webhook from the Dovetail carrier gateway began returning duplicate delivery events. On-call confirmed the retry queue was replaying acknowledged messages after a consumer restart. Dedup guard deployed at 14:51; duplicates stopped by 15:02. No customer data affected. The trace token for the affected consumer deployment is recorded below.

session token of kagup-hahaf = htk3_2b8

[ ] Key ceremony step 7 — TilePorter prefetcher signing key rotation. Reviewer: confirm the prefetcher build under review references the new key fingerprint in its manifest and that no cached tiles were signed under the retired key. Verify the offline signing laptop remained air-gapped for the full ceremony and that both witnesses initialed the log. Once these checks pass, unseal the escrow envelope; to decrypt its contents you will use the recovery passphrase recorded immediately below.

unlock words, bawef-kahap: sorax-sorir-quenys-aldok